                      • Originally posted by sai_ace View Post
                        the alignment seem fine..the culprit is the rear mudguard...
                        no i faced the same prob when my bike came brand new i saw the rear tyre same like that........

                        the prob is in the chain setting and yours is definately out...match the lines on the left to right which are at the swingarm.....

                        if they're not equal your chain setting is out and that reflects your tyre not being in center....rush to service station and make sure the setting is right and both the marks on each side are equal otherwisw it'll eat up your sproaket.....
